Historical Timeline

88.6% of Black people in Mississippi have health insurance historical data

  • 2015 - 88.4%

    The 2015 88.4% is the baseline measurement.

  • 2016 - 89.7%

    The 2016 increase to 89.7% from 2015 represents a 1.3% increase YoY.

  • 2017 - 86.3%

    The 2017 decrease to 86.3% from 2016 represents a -3.4% decrease YoY.

  • 2018 - 86.1%

    The 2018 decrease to 86.1% from 2017 represents a -0.2% decrease YoY.

  • 2019 - 86.1%

    The 2019 decrease to 86.1% from 2018 represents a 0.0% decrease YoY.

  • 2021 - 87%

    The 2021 increase to 87% from 2019 represents a 0.9% increase YoY.

  • 2022 - 88.1%

    The 2022 increase to 88.1% from 2021 represents a 1.1% increase YoY.

  • 2023 - 88.6%

    The 2023 increase to 88.6% from 2022 represents a 0.5% increase YoY.
